I have mapped all of my FM styles to a RH style.  I realize that only styles contained in the current document can be mapped; however, there is a stepbulletindent style that is in my FM book that is not available to be mapped on the RoboHelp Style Mapping dialog box.

How can I map if the style is not available?

Correct answer Jeff_Coatsworth

I didn't think you could map them after the fact - only when you first link them. I would try a couple of things - find the css that defines the mappings (you should see all those FM_ formats defined) and add your FM_stepsbulletindent one; or try a new project that imports the FM book(s) & see if your missing stepsbulletindent appears in the conversion mapping; or you could try copying the format to all docs in your FM book and try a Force Update to see if appears.
